Registration Is Open for the Scale Model Aerospace and Aviation Themed Gingerbread Competition.

Attention Florida Residents, The Aerospace Center of Excellence announces the chance to participate in the Scale Model Aerospace and Aviation Themed Gingerbread Competition powered by the Tulsa Regional STEM Alliance DUE December 1st! This competition will be a truly delicious sight to be a part of.

The theme for this competition is, “The sky is just the beginning…Adventures in aerospace and aviation”. Entry categories are elementary, middle school, high school, collegiate, amateur/family, and professional. Businesses may enter both amateur or professional with the exception of professional architecture, home design, and aerospace/aviation companies.

K-12 students, families, collegiate, and professionals are encouraged to build a scale model gingerbread replica of an architecturally significant building or aerospace/aviation object of their choosing, structures are to be aerospace and aviation-themed.

As this is the inaugural competition, there will be no individual or group categories and registration is FREE! Limited Registration space is available on, first come first serve basis! Be sure to register now to save your spot! 

For more Gingerbread Competition information.

  • Entries Accepted November 30 – December 1
  • Judging: December 2
  • Announce: December 3
